So here is the first thing — It sure looks like hackers breached a major ID card verification service. An identity theft search site claimed to have more than 150 million driver's license photos stolen from an ID verification service. The crime site has now shut down.

Climate change is altering patterns of wildfire activity in Alaska, making fires larger and more common in some areas with historically low fire activity. Wildfires can be difficult to predict because they are affected by intricate interactions among factors including climate, ecology and weather.
